The Lavender Mushroom is also called the Purple Hairy Mushroom. It is another member of the Rhodactis genus that is easy to care for. They are similar to the Green Hairy Mushroom Rhodactis indosinensis, yet different. This can be confusing since both of these mushrooms are often just simply called 'Hairy Mushrooms'.

The Rhodactis Hairy Mushroom is a member of the order Corallimorpharia and occurs in many colors including brown, purple, tan, and the more colorful green. Like the name suggests, the surface of these mushrooms are covered with many hair-like tentacles, giving it a hairy appearance. It is very easy to maintain in the reef aquarium, and a good.

Neon Green Hairy Mushrooms are all covered extensively with small, delicate hair-like tentacles and can grow to approximately 4 inches in diameter. Under aquarium lighting the flourescents of the Neon Green Hairy Mushroom is a site to see. It grows very densely, often covering the rock completely.

The Green Hairy Mushroom is from the Rhodactis genus, which tends to grow larger than the Discosoma genus, reaching up to 8โ€ณ in diameter. Rhodactis do not have stinging tentacles, so they are the perfect low maintenance host for your Ocellaris or other "any port in a storm" clownfish. The Green Hairy Mushroom is easy to feed.

Rhodactis Mushrooms are covered with numerous hair-like tentacles, giving it a "hairy" appearance. Rhodactis Mushrooms are found in a variety of colors to include green, brown, tan, pink, and purple. The tentacles colors usually contrast with the body. Rhodactis mushrooms can grow up to 4 - 8 inches. They reproduce asexually by means of fission.
